    Caffé delle Vettovaglie

    Posted by loumaca 2 January 2008

    To avoid the Campo dei Miracoli crowds or when you've had enough of them, walk into the centre of town (10 minutes away) and straight into this café that serves very affordable and tasty food (open also for drinks). It's set within an arcade square where the market is held. Friendly service too!

    Piazza delle Vettovaglie 33/37
    Pisa
